We are seeking a junior associate to join Stephenson Harwood’s highly regarded Commercial, Data and Technology team, led by partners Naomi Leach and Dan Holland. The team is recognised by Legal 500 and Chambers for its expertise in advising UK and international clients on complex, business-critical commercial contracts and projects. Clients span sectors including Life Sciences, Technology, Financial Services, Hotels & Leisure, and Consumer brands. The team is praised for its commercial awareness, sector knowledge, and ability to deliver practical, business-focused solutions.

The team regularly handles a broad range of agreements, including supply and manufacturing, service agreements, distribution, agency, franchising, sponsorship, outsourcing arrangements (including tech transformation projects), software licensing and strategic alliances. Recent client highlights include:

  • Acting for Oxford Biomedica on critical supply arrangements for gene therapy products, developing tailored contract templates, and advising on clinical and commercial supply agreements.
  • Acting for AI drug discovery company Isomorphic Labs on a variety of data licences for training its AI platform.
  • Advising Swiss lifestyle brand On, in relation to brand partnerships, sponsorship, supply arrangements, joint development, distribution, and marketing agreements.
  • Advising the Mandarin Oriental hotel chain on various commercial contracts including business service outsourcings, restaurant management arrangements and brand collaboration agreements.
  • Supporting City Sightseeing with franchise agreements across the globe, ensuring compliance with local laws and protecting the brand’s commercial interests.
  • Advising a large energy group on a 10 year procurement of a bespoke build, operate and maintain IT solution to manage supply chain for one of the UK's largest infrastructure projects.

About the Firm

Stephenson Harwood is an international law firm, and we're committed to creating 'positive partnerships' with our clients. We represent listed and private companies, institutions and individuals, building lasting relationships to help them succeed in a complex and ever-changing world. Our focus is on five core sectors: Energy Transition, Life Sciences and Healthcare, Private Capital and Funds, Technology, and Transportation and Trade. With more than 1,500 people, including 220+ partners, across ten offices in Europe, the Middle East and Asia, we combine deep legal capabilities and broad commercial expertise. We have also forged close ties with high quality law firms around the world, blending local knowledge with global savvy for clients in over 100 countries.
